- Title
- Cobbs Tavern, Photo by Tho[ma]s H. Hall
- Description
- Photograph showing two cyclists standing in front of Cobb's Tavern. A dirt road runs next to the building, with trees growing on the left. Cobb’s Tavern was built circa 1740. It served as a tavern as well as the East Sharon Post Office from 1871 to 1895, after which it became a private residence.
